YASKAWA DX200 Instructions Manual

YASKAWA DX200 Instructions Manual

Robot controller for the interrupt job function
Hide thumbs Also See for DX200:

Advertisement

DX200 OPTIONS
INSTRUCTIONS
FOR THE INTERRUPT JOB FUNCTION
Upon receipt of the product and prior to initial operation, read these instructions thoroughly, and retain
for future reference.
MOTOMAN INSTRUCTIONS
MOTOMAN- INSTRUCTIONS
DX200 INSTRUCTIONS
DX200 OPERATOR'S MANUAL
DX200 MAINTENANCE MANUAL
The DX200 operator's manuals above correspond to specific usage.
Be sure to use the appropriate manual.
Part Number:
165259-1CD
Revision:
0
MANUAL NO.
HW1481811
1/27
0

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the DX200 and is the answer not in the manual?

Questions and answers

Subscribe to Our Youtube Channel

Summary of Contents for YASKAWA DX200

  • Page 1 Upon receipt of the product and prior to initial operation, read these instructions thoroughly, and retain for future reference. MOTOMAN INSTRUCTIONS MOTOMAN- INSTRUCTIONS DX200 INSTRUCTIONS DX200 OPERATOR’S MANUAL DX200 MAINTENANCE MANUAL The DX200 operator’s manuals above correspond to specific usage. Be sure to use the appropriate manual. Part Number: 165259-1CD Revision: MANUAL NO. HW1481811...
  • Page 2 If such modification is made, the manual number will also be revised. • If your copy of the manual is damaged or lost, contact a YASKAWA representative to order a new copy. The representatives are listed on the back cover. Be sure to tell the representative the manual number listed on the front cover.
  • Page 3 Interrupt Job Function Notes for Safe Operation Read this manual carefully before installation, operation, maintenance, or inspection of the DX200. In this manual, the Notes for Safe Operation are classified as “WARNING,” “CAUTION,” “MANDATORY,” or ”PROHIBITED.” Indicates a potentially hazardous...
  • Page 4 Confirm that no person is present in the P-point maximum envelope of the manipulator and that you are in a safe location before: – Turning ON the power for the DX200. – Moving the manipulator with the programming pendant. – Running the system in the check mode.
  • Page 5 – Check for problems in manipulator movement. – Check for damage to insulation and sheathing of external wires. • Always return the programming pendant to the hook on the DX200 cabinet after use. The programming pendant can be damaged if it is left in the P-point maximum envelope of the manipulator, on the floor, or near fixtures.
  • Page 6 165259-1CD Interrupt Job Function Descriptions of the programming pendant, buttons, and displays are shown as follows: Equipment Manual Designation Programming Character The keys which have characters printed on Pendant Keys them are denoted with [ ]. ex. [ENTER] Symbol The keys which have a symbol printed on them Keys are not denoted with [ ] but depicted with a small picture.
  • Page 7: Table Of Contents

    165259-1CD Interrupt Job Function Table of Contents 1 What is the Interrupt Job Function? ....................1-1 2 Setting of the Interrupt Job Function....................2-1 2.1 Interruption Table Display....................2-1 2.2 Setting of Interruption Table ....................2-3 2.2.1 Setting of Signals ....................2-3 2.2.2 Setting of Job Names ...................
  • Page 8: What Is The Interrupt Job Function

    The smaller the interruption level number becomes, the higher the priority of the processing becomes. Since the DX200 determines which interrupt job is to be executed according to this interruption table, make sure the settings for this table are correct. The system engineer sets up this interruption table.
  • Page 9 165259-1CD Interrupt Job Function What is the Interrupt Job Function? An interrupt job can be executed when the start lamp is ON and between the execution of the EI (enable interruption) instruction and the DI (disable interruption) instruction. A different interruption level can be specified for both EI and NOTE HW1481811 9/27...
  • Page 10: Setting Of The Interrupt Job Function

    165259-1CD Interrupt Job Function Setting of the Interrupt Job Function 2.1 Interruption Table Display Setting of the Interrupt Job Function Interruption Table Display 1. Select {JOB} under the main menu. 2. Select {INTERRUPT JOB} in the sub menu. TABLE NO. (Initial value: 1) OUTPUT SIGNAL (Initial value: no setting) ...
  • Page 11 165259-1CD Interrupt Job Function Setting of the Interrupt Job Function 2.1 Interruption Table Display EXEC (ON): Interrupting job in progress (OFF): Interrupting job not in progress “Exec” turns ON when an interruption signal is received and the inter- rupt job is called, and turns OFF when the job is completed. “Exec”...
  • Page 12: Setting Of Interruption Table

    165259-1CD Interrupt Job Function Setting of the Interrupt Job Function 2.2 Setting of Interruption Table Setting of Interruption Table In a system where an independent control is used simultaneously with the interrupt job function, an interrupt job can be set and executed for each task.
  • Page 13: 2.2.2 Setting Of Job Names

    165259-1CD Interrupt Job Function Setting of the Interrupt Job Function 2.2 Setting of Interruption Table 2.2.2 Setting of Job Names 1. Move the cursor to the item to be selected, and press [SELECT]. 2. Select a job in the JOB LIST window. 3.
  • Page 14: Setting Of Interruption Levels

    165259-1CD Interrupt Job Function Setting of the Interrupt Job Function 2.3 Setting of Interruption Levels Setting of Interruption Levels To specify the levels where interruptions can be enabled or disabled by the EI and DI instructions respectively, set the bits corresponding to the levels to “1.”...
  • Page 15: Registration Of Instructions

    165259-1CD Interrupt Job Function Registration of Instructions 3.1 EI (Enable Interruption) Instruction Registration of Instructions EI (Enable Interruption) Instruction Executing an EI instruction activates the specified interruption levels set in the additional item. To specify the levels where interruptions can be enabled, set the bits corresponding to the levels to “1.”...
  • Page 16 165259-1CD Interrupt Job Function Registration of Instructions 3.1 EI (Enable Interruption) Instruction 5. Press [SELECT] twice to set an interruption level in the DETAIL EDIT window. – Enter the interruption level using the Numeric keys. Press [ENTER] twice – Pressing [ENTER] once shows the set contents in the input buffer line.
  • Page 17: Di (Disable Interruption) Instruction

    165259-1CD Interrupt Job Function Registration of Instructions 3.2 DI (Disable Interruption) Instruction DI (Disable Interruption) Instruction Executing a DI instruction activates the specified interruption levels set in the additional item. To specify the levels where interruptions can be disabled, set the bits corresponding to the levels to “1.”...
  • Page 18 165259-1CD Interrupt Job Function Registration of Instructions 3.2 DI (Disable Interruption) Instruction 5. Press [SELECT] twice to set an interruption level in the DETAIL EDIT window. – Enter the interruption level using the Numeric keys. 6. Enter the interruption level using the Numeric keys. –...
  • Page 19: Execution Of An Interrupt Job

    165259-1CD Interrupt Job Function Execution of an Interrupt Job 4.1 Interruption Signal Detection Execution of an Interrupt Job Interruption Signal Detection An interruption signal is detected at the rising edge of the signal. If more than one interruption signal is detected at the same time, the job for the level with higher priority is executed.
  • Page 20: Output Signal Of "Interrupt Job In Execution

    165259-1CD Interrupt Job Function Execution of an Interrupt Job 4.5 Output Signal of “Interrupt Job in Execution” Output Signal of “Interrupt Job in Execution” During execution of an interrupt job, the output signal turns ON to indicate that the interrupt job is being executed. This output signal turns ON when an interruption signal is received and the interrupt job is called, and turns OFF when the interrupt job completes.
  • Page 21: Application Examples

    165259-1CD Interrupt Job Function Application Examples 5.1 Interruption During Timer Instruction Application Examples Interruption During Timer Instruction Job in progress 0000 NOP 0001 EI Interruption enabled Interrupt job 0002 MOVJ 0000 NOP 0003 MOVL 0001 MOVJ 0004 MOVL Interruption during 0002 DOUT OG#(2) 5 0005 TIMER T=2.00 TIMER instruction...
  • Page 22: Interruption During Move Instruction With Nwait

    165259-1CD Interrupt Job Function Application Examples 5.3 Interruption During Move Instruction with NWAIT Interruption During Move Instruction with NWAIT Job in progress 0000 NOP 0001 EI Interruption enabled Interrupt job 0002 MOVJ 0000 NOP 0003 MOVL 0001 MOVJ 0004 MOVL Interruption during move from 0002 DOUT OG#(2) 5 Step 3 to Step 4 (while the...
  • Page 23: Interruption During Circular Interpolation Move Instruction (Movc)

    165259-1CD Interrupt Job Function Application Examples 5.4 Interruption During Circular Interpolation Move Instruction (MOVC) Interruption During Circular Interpolation Move Instruction (MOVC) Job in progress 0000 NOP 0001 EI Interrupt job Interruption enabled 0002 MOVJ 0000 NOP 0003 MOVL 0001 MOVJ 0004 MOVC Interruption during move 0002 DOUT OG#(2) 5...
  • Page 24: System With Independent Control

    165259-1CD Interrupt Job Function System with Independent Control System with Independent Control In a system where an independent control is used simultaneously with the interrupt job function, an interrupt job can be set and executed for each task. When using four tasks (sixteen tasks maximum) for the independent control, the table No.
  • Page 25 165259-1CD Interrupt Job Function System with Independent Control • EI and DI instructions are valid only in each individual task. For example, an EI instruction in subtask 1 does not affect any interruption tables in the master task or in subtask 2. •...
  • Page 26: Instruction List

    165259-1CD Interrupt Job Function Instruction List Instruction List < > indicates numerical or alphabetical data. If multiple items are shown in one section, select one of the items. Function Enables a specified interruption level. Additional <Interruption level> 0 to 255 for constants. Items B <Variable No.>...
  • Page 27: Hw1481811

    DX200 OPTIONS INSTRUCTIONS FOR THE INTERRUPT JOB FUNCTION Specifications are subject to change without notice for ongoing product modifications and improvements. MANUAL NO. HW1481811 27/27...

Table of Contents